Why Guangzhou city?
Guangzhou is the capital of South China's Guangdong province.
The automobile output in Guangzhou is expected to exceed 3.1 million vehicles in 2022, ranking first among Chinese cities for four consecutive years. Now South China is home to the headquarters and R&D centers of GAC, Dongfeng Nissan, GAC toyota, GAC Honda, XPENG motor, BYD, Huawei, CATL, Desay SV, Hangsheng ect, which generate billions in automotive manufacturing.
Today, China car companies towards electrification, intelligence and connectivity, China EV market forecast to reach 10 million units a year by 2025. And BYD in South China Overcomes Tesla to Become World's Largest EV Maker. All in all, It's fitting that manufacturers, engineers, and suppliers converge at The China Guangzhou Automotive Technology Expo, in the largest car-making city: Guangzhou.
